Turkey Meatloaf
Total Time: 1 hr 20 mins
Preparation Time: 20 mins
Cook Time: 1 hr
Ingredients
- 1 medium onion, finely chopped
- 1 tablespoon canola oil
- 2 eggs
- 1/2 cup 2% low-fat milk
- 2 teaspoons l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1/2 teaspoon pepper
- 2 cups whole wheat bread crumbs, soft
- 1 (10 ounce) package frozen sp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
- 2 1/2 lbs lean ground turkey
- 1/2 cup salsa
- 1 tablespoon butter
Recipe
- 1 in a skillet, saute onion in oil until tender; set aside.
- 2 in a bowl, combine the egs, milk, lemon juice, salt, basil, oregano and pepper. add the bread crumbs, spinach and reserved onion; stir to combine. crumble turkey over mixture and mix until blended.
- 3 shape mixture into a 12x5-inch loaf; place in a 13x9x2-inch baking dish coated with nonstick cooking spray.spoon salsa over top.
- 4 bake, uncovered at 350 degrees for 30 mintues. drizzle with butter; bake 30-35 minutes longer or until a meat thermometer reads 165 degrees.
